Shot of the Season 21-22: Alan Edmonds

By Ian Townsend

We asked our fabulous Pitching In Isthmian Photographers to choose their favourite photograph of the campaign, and tell us why it is important to them.


We’ve had a magnificent Pitching In Isthmian season, one which has been illustrated and enriched by the work of a number of brilliant photographers, who have recorded it for posterity. Alan Edmonds brings us his very favourite image of the season.

• When was the image taken (match, event, etc)?

Heybridge Swifts vs Bury Town, Pitching In Isthmian North 11/09/21

• Why is it important to you?

Andy Fennell’s return to Heybridge- and scoring. So many times players run away from you but he ran straight towards me, looking straight down the lens and the keeper and defenders looking devastated in the background. A perfect shot for one of our sponsors as well.

• How and why did you begin taking photographs at football matches?

My son plays for one of the Heybridge Swifts Youth teams and about 5 years ago he had the chance to be a mascot. He loved it and wanted to go again, so we started going to watch games. I thought I would take my camera along and see how I got on, and it went from there really. I bought myself a better lens and camera and I think it is a great way to learn more about photography, as you don’t have chance to re-take a shot or set anything up. You learn about every type of situation from bright sunny days in August to the dullest grey days of February.

• What are your hopes for the forthcoming season?

I hope the Swift’s have a good go at winning the league and also a cup run would be nice, especially the FA Cup and draw Portsmouth in the first round would be nice.
